I find it funny that you think that the cars have anything to do with making the stage banned. It's not the carts that make the stage uncompetitive, it's the walk-offs.

Sportsmanship is for before and after the match. During the match, it's all about winning. This stage creates an unbalance for characters susceptable to chaingrabbing, especially from D3. All the D3 would need is one grab and it would result in a stock. That makes this stage uncompetitive.

Also, fun for you doesn't mean fun for everyone else. Competitive players have fun playing in a serious setting, otherwise they prolly wouldn't be doing it.
